DEPARTMENT OF HIGHWAY SAFETY v. ROMANO

No. 1D06-0452.

948 So.2d 815 (2007)

DEPARTMENT OF HIGHWAY SAFETY AND MOTOR VEHICLES/DIVISION OF RISK MANAGEMENT, Appellants, v. Maricela ROMANO,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

Rehearing Denied February 16,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

E. Douglas Spangler, Jr., of Arrick, Peacock, Hodges & Wiener, Tampa, for Appellants.

Mark N. Tipton, of Daniel L. Hightower, P.A., Ocala, for Appellee.


PER CURIAM.

Upon consideration of the employer/carrier's (E/C) response to this court's order to show cause dated December 4, 2006, the court has determined that the order on appeal is not a reviewable adverse order. See Crown Pontiac, Inc. v. Bell, 547 So.2d 290 (Fla. 2d DCA 1989).
